Christmas 2008 – Wesley Mission presents a Christmas Eve Special Christmas Past and Present: an era of Aussie experiences

A half hour documentary featuring interviews with elderly Australians about their experiences of Christmas will air on Channel 7 on the 25th of December at 12:30am.

The Wesley Mission documentary, Christmas Past and Present, traces the tinsel train as far back as the Depression in the 1930s, taking a look at how Christmas has been celebrated in hard times and in good. As the interviews unfold, viewers will gain insight into what life was like when abject poverty stared everyone in the face and unemployment was at an all time high.

Memories of past Christmases are brought to life as interviewees tell of decorating the Christmas tree with handmade crimped paper, the joy of extended family celebrations and stealing chooks just in time for Christmas dinner. True-to-period archival footage and photographs sourced from libraries around Australia add depth to the recollections.

The documentary journeys to the present, exposing what Christmas is like for these elderly Australians today. For some, it is a time of sadness and loneliness, as they feel increasingly isolated from family and disconnected from the wider society.

Wesley Mission reaches out to isolated people at Christmas time and all throughout the year and for some, this friendship and support is a lifeline. As one interviewee expresses through tears, “Wesley Mission shows me that somebody cares … somebody actually cares.”

Christmas Past and Present can be viewed on Channel 7 at 12:30am on Christmas Day, 25th of December 2008.

    Santa’s Forgotten People was produced for Channel 7 and telecast on Christmas Day at 8:30am. The half-hour documentary looked at a man named Trenton journey out of alcohol and homelessness. Santa’s Forgotten People reached 171,000 people.
